Getting started
How does Coach build my workouts?
Coach uses the goal, experience level, training days, session duration, locations, available equipment, preferences, and limitations you provide during onboarding. Your workout logs, DEXA data, Oura recovery, and check-in responses add context over time so the plan keeps improving.
Can I change my onboarding answers later?
Yes. Go to the Profile tab in Coach to update your goal, experience, schedule, equipment, and any movements to avoid. Changes take effect the next time Coach plans a session.
What should I do if a movement hurts?
Stop the movement immediately. Add it to your limitations in Coach settings and choose a suitable alternative. Coach cannot diagnose pain or injury — seek a qualified health professional for medical guidance.
Can I train in different locations?
Yes. Save locations such as home, gym, park, or travel in Coach settings, along with the equipment available at each. Coach will adapt your session to wherever you are training today.
Workouts and plan
How do I move or reschedule a workout?
On the Plan tab, tap the workout day and select Move. You can drag it to another day in the week. Coach will preserve the structure of your training week as much as possible.
How do I log a completed workout?
Tap Start Workout on the Today tab. Log sets, reps, weight, and effort as you go. Tap Finish when done — Coach saves your session and uses it to inform your next one.
Can I add or remove exercises from a workout?
Yes. Open a workout session and use the Edit button to add, reorder, or remove exercises. You can also ask the AI Coach to modify your workout for you.
How do I log a rest day or skip a session?
Tap the day on the Plan tab and select Cancel Workout. Coach will note the skip and account for it when planning ahead.
Can I import my old workout history?
Yes. Coach supports structured CSV and TSV workout-history imports. Go to Settings → Import to upload a file. Review the import preview before confirming so dates and fields map correctly.
Data, HealthKit, and iCloud sync
What does HealthKit access do?
When you grant permission, Coach can read data like active energy, heart rate, and body measurements from Apple Health, and write completed workouts back to it. You can change permissions at any time in iPhone Settings → Health → Apps → Coach.
Why is my data different on another device?
Confirm both devices use the same Apple ID, that iCloud Drive is enabled, and that Coach has iCloud access in iPhone Settings → [your name] → iCloud. Sync may take a few minutes after a large import or on a new device.
How do I export or delete my data?
Go to Coach Settings → Data. From there you can export your workout history or permanently delete all Coach data from iCloud. Deleting the app removes local data; use the in-app delete option to also clear iCloud data.
Are my progress photos backed up?
Progress photos are stored on your device and sync to your private iCloud database when iCloud is enabled. They are never uploaded to Coach or Brandissimo servers. If you delete the app without first backing up, locally-stored photos may be lost.
Integrations — Oura and DEXA
How do I connect my Oura Ring?
Go to Coach Settings → Integrations → Oura Ring and follow the sign-in flow. Once connected, Coach reads your sleep score, readiness, and activity data to help tailor your training plan. You can disconnect at any time from the same screen.
What Oura data does Coach use?
Coach reads your sleep score, readiness score, and activity data from the Oura API. This data is used only to inform your training recommendations and is not shared with third parties beyond what is described in our Privacy Policy.
How do I log a DEXA scan?
Go to the Progress tab and tap Add DEXA Scan. Enter your body fat percentage, lean mass, total weight, and the scan date. Coach uses this data to give context to your training progress over time.
Can Coach read my DEXA data automatically?
Not yet — DEXA results must be entered manually. We're exploring integrations with DEXA scan providers for a future update.
AI Coach
What can I ask the AI Coach?
You can ask Coach to modify today's workout, lighten or intensify a session, explain an exercise, adjust your weekly plan, or give advice based on how you're feeling. Coach has context about your profile, current plan, and recent training history.
Can the AI Coach change my workout plan?
Yes. Ask Coach to update today's workout, swap exercises, or replan your week. Coach will make the changes directly in your plan — you'll see them reflected immediately on the Today and Plan tabs.
Why did the AI Coach give me a generic answer?
Coach works best with specific questions. Instead of "give me a workout," try "I only have 30 minutes and a set of dumbbells today — can you shorten my session?" The more context you provide, the better the response.
How do I start a new AI Coach conversation?
Tap "New Chat" in the top-right corner of the Coach tab. This clears the current conversation history so you can start fresh.
Is the AI Coach's advice medically accurate?
AI Coach responses are generated by Anthropic's Claude AI and may be incomplete or inaccurate. They are not medical advice. Do not rely on Coach for diagnosis, treatment, injury rehabilitation, or emergency guidance. Always consult a qualified professional for medical concerns.
